presentación sobre desarrollo de software en una startup
Post on 17-Jul-2015
423 Views
Preview:
TRANSCRIPT
Entrepeneur at KubideKubide es un estudio de desarrollo e inversión en Startups tecnológicas que nació en 2010 con el propósito de revolucionar el sector del emprendimiento en España.
Technology partner & investorHabiendo invertido, y siendo socio tecnológico o CTO, a través de Kubide de más de media docena de Startups.
Me podéis encontrar en @gelito – @kubide
angel@kubide.es
http://kubide.es – http://gelito.me
Presented by: Ángel Luis Kubide
Un buen desarrollo de producto
Entre la idea y el éxito solo se encuentra
Presented by: Ángel Luis Kubide
PivotarFiltra el ruido de la información
y actualiza el producto.Producto
VenderSal y vende. No esperes a que vengan a ti las ventas
ConceptualizarDe una idea a un backlog de
tareas a realizar
Programar ágilTanto si es un MVP como si
no, has de ser rápido.
EscucharPero más importante es que
escuches a tus usuarios.
LanzarEs necesario que la gente
conozca el producto.
Presented by: Ángel Luis Kubide
Los puntos en los que entra programación
ConceptualizarDefinir producto
Planificar
Prototipar
ProgramarMVP
Iteraciones cortas
Entregables
PivotarVolver a analizar
Adaptar
Priorizar
Presented by: Ángel Luis Kubide
Conceptualizar
Definir el producto:● Identificar a los usuarios
principales.
● Definir los objetivos de los usuarios
● Y ofrecer soluciones funcionales
Planificar:● Crear el backlog de tareas.
● Priorizar las más importantes.
● Calcular plazos y productos intermedios.
Prototipar:● Sketch – Pintar en papel
● Wireframe – Prototipo a bajo nivel
● Mockup – Prototipo a alto nivel
¿ sería esto viable sin un CTO implicado?
Presented by: Ángel Luis Kubide
Programar
MVP:● Sirve solo para validar
hipótesis
● La tecnología es secundario.
● Debe ser suficiente.
Iteraciones cortas:● Desarrollar rápido
● Integrar más rápido
● Gestión de versiones
Entregables:● Deben cumplir una
funcionalidad
● Deben tener valor por si mismos
● Revisión de la iteración
Cuidar la gestión de espectativas
Presented by: Ángel Luis Kubide
“Con un mal desarrollo en cascada la diferencia estará entre la idea y el
producto”
“Con un mal SCRUM verás el árbol y no el bosque”
Presented by: Ángel Luis Kubide
“Y, sobretodo, saber por qué se va a hacer”
“El objetivo es tener SIEMPRE una imagen nítida de que se va
a hacer”
Presented by: Ángel Luis Kubide
Pivotar
Volver a analizar:● Aceptar solo aquellas
mejoras que tengan un objetivo definido.
● Ofrecer soluciones al nuevo problema u objetivo.
● Evitar que afequete al resto.
Adaptar:● Desarrollar rápido. Reutiliza
● Integrar más rápido. Integración continua.
● Gestión de versiones. Más si cabe
Priorizar:● Los bugs según aparezcan.
● Los que afecten a negocio y vías de montezación primero.
● El resto de cambios
La gestión del cambio, en Startups, es fundamental
Presented by: Ángel Luis Kubide
Errores técnicos:
● No planificar correctamente.● No tener un único Product Owner.● No escuchar al usuario / al cliente.● Priorizar incorrectamente.● Invertir demasiado tiempo en tareas que no
sean foco.● No implicar al equipo técnico en los procesos
de negocio.● Tener un equipo técnico que no se interesa por
el negocio.
Consejos técnicos:
● Utilizar aplicaciones prefabricadas para los MVPs.
● Utilizar las tecnologías REST del lado del servidor.
● Utilizar sistemas de control de versiones.● Seguir metodologías e implementar sistemas
de gestión de proyectos ágiles.● Itera corto, despliega rápido.● Vigila el control de consumos● Equilibra velocidad y calidad
top related